Output 20cfbac1394e5e394b709a60400e7de1ddb9f4f768aab2ee98ea36251b14fd53:2

value
532852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7e7eac0a15810d85c8ceb7f90a0c8beff95db73 OP_EQUAL
address
3JTRQXNg8gs4C3tbdUEUrxD13aLkwSYhpn
transaction
20cfbac1394e5e394b709a60400e7de1ddb9f4f768aab2ee98ea36251b14fd53
spent
true